Iwo Jima - U.S. Marines and Sailors with Marine Aerial Refueler Transport Squadron (VMGR) 152 participate in a hike to Mt. Suribachi as part of a professional military education (PME) trip on Iwo Jima, Japan, Dec. 13, 2022. VMGR-152 conducted the PME to educate squadron personnel on the historical significance of the island and foster esprit de corps. (U.S. Marine Corps photo by Cpl. Darien Wright)
